I have to smoke pork loins for 100 next month, how many pounds. I was figuring 50 as the bride has hired a caterer to do the sides & some chicken. This is gonna be a mess as I live in SC & the wedding is in VA. I'm going up 2 days before to get a handle on things.
 
If it is all adults you will need roughly 60 lbs precooked weight. Loins don't shrink down much after cooking either. The weight is on the forgiving side at saying each person will eat .6lb. I normally go with a bit more so I don't run out.

For pork loin, 4-5 oz/person is plenty with sides. You would need about 40# raw to cover 100 people at 5 oz/person. What are your options for cookers? In general this would be 4 whole loins.

I like to inject with a simple salt/sugar/juice injection, cook hot and fast to 140, let rest a bit and deli slice. Sliced thin, a 4 oz portion looks like a lot in a sandwich. I cooked 50 lbs for a charity event a few weeks ago, just a snack after a fundraising walk. I left home about 7, prepped and injected on site, and got the first loins on about 8. We started serving around 10:15 and I had it all cooked and sliced by 10:30. Loin is easy, your Thermapen is your friend (DO NOT OVERCOOK).
